Flaunt It! That’s what the guys at Mozilla are saying. Flaunt It! And I am :D With over 8.3 million downloads in 24 hours, a new world record for the most downloaded software in a single day. Then again, I think the folks at Mozilla knew that it was a sure win. With all the break-neck die hard fox fans out there, there was no way the new record would not have been made. Although the records are taking a week to verify and validate it -we know its for sure!!! And thus we can Flaunt It!

The firefox team at Mozilla, encouraged by the support of the community (read: the whole wide world), has decided to take a stab at setting a world record of most downloaded in a day. Commendable and feasible I would say, as more thousands upon thousands have already pledged to download it today . Current download figure is 2,928,382 (June 17, 3:31 GMT).
